Flutist Demarre McGill, winner of an Avery Fisher Career Grant and the Sphinx Medal of Excellence, performs André Jolivet’s highly challenging Suite en concert, showcasing Jolivert’s unrivaled knowledge of both the flute and percussion instruments.
